Sherwood Harbor Marina is located in: West Sacramento, CA
Phone: 916.371.3471

Boat Launch: Yes, the marina has a boat launch facility
Marine Standby Channel: At this time you cannot reach the marina by radio.
Average depth: Subject to change, please contact marina management for more information before you arrive. This area is prone to depth changes on a regular basis and it is best to call ahead to double check the current conditions.
Marina Facilities:
This is a full service marina with a snack shop, restrooms and showers. It is a favorite among boaters who need to get off the river for lunch or if they have family along that would like to sight see. The staff is very friendly here and you should have no problem finding what you need.
The marina offers a pump out station and fuel dock with diesel and regular gasoline on hand. The slips are supplied with electricity and water and there is enough space for most visitors to be able to find a free slip. However, it is best to call ahead just in case.

In addition to these services, the marina also offers a tug boat service. There is a cost of $100 per hour, and they will pull your boat from Alamar all the way out to the way if you would like.
What kind of fish can be found here?
You'll find striped bass, sturgeon, salmon, catfish, and black bass. Please be advised that there may be some limitations on the amount of fish you can catch. You will need a fishing license to fish the river here.
Are pets allowed? No, the marina does not allow pets on the docks or in the camping areas.
Security services? Yes, the marina does offer 24 hour security services if you decide to leave your boat over night.
In boat camping allowed? The marina makes no official note of this. It is best to call ahead if you plan on camping aboard your boat.
